To help your child thrive in this course, we recommend that students have familiarity with the following skills before joining:
ELA Skills
Recognize different types of text (narrative, informational, compare/contrast)
Identify the main idea of a passage
Support answers with simple text evidence ("I think Cinderella is sad because…")
Write 3–5 sentences using inventive spelling
Answer "who, what, where, when, why" questions about a story
Math Skills
Add and subtract within 100
Understand place value and base 10
Skip count by 2s, 5s, and 10s
Solve one- to two-step word problems
Measure, tell time, and have basic money sense
Social & Emotional Readiness
Follow 2–3 step directions
Sit for direct instruction for up to 20 minutes
Work cooperatively in small groups
Keep hands to self and engage in class discussions respectfully
